Amina Taylor is a former editor of Pride magazine and regular contributor to the Guardian, Independent On Sunday, Drum magazine, 5 Live and Sky News, Amina Taylor has her own radio show on BBC London 94.9 which she co-presents with Dotun Adebayo as well being a very popular guest presenter on many of the station's other shows. Able to handle both 'heavy' and 'light' material equally adeptly, her bubbly and often self depreciating wit masks an encyclopeadic knowledge and passion for music and culture.
